Job description

Are you passionate about driving the future of clean mobility and shaping the next generation of electric vehicle (EV) charging technologies?

Adecco is partnering with a leading transport agency in Singapore to hire a Deputy / Assistant Manager (EV Charging Technology) to join its forward-thinking electric mobility division. This team plays a pivotal role in accelerating EV adoption by enabling trials of innovative EV charging technologies and developing a robust, scalable ecosystem.

  • Influence EV infrastructure at a national and strategic level.

  • Work on exciting trials and shape regulatory frameworks.
  • Be part of a high-impact team working at the frontier of EV and sustainability technology.

The Job

  • Scout and assess emerging EV charging technologies (e.g., fast charging, battery swapping, V2G) that are ready for large-scale deployment.
  • Engage and support tech providers interested in piloting novel charging solutions through sandbox trials.
  • Coordinate across agencies and industry partners to evaluate technical proposals and regulatory fit.
  • Lead consultation platforms with public and private stakeholders to co-develop charging strategies and policies.
  • Drive innovation through grant calls and research initiatives focused on advancing EV infrastructure technology.

The Talent

  • At least 3 years of experience in the EV charging, power systems, or automotive tech industry.
  • Strong technical foundation in EV charging systems, protocols, and safety/standards.
  • Experience in R&D, innovation trials, or standards development is a plus.
  • Strong communication, stakeholder management, and analytical skills.
  • Keen interest in mobility, automotive trends, and clean energy innovations.
